The Baltimore Ravens have traded safety-cornerback Derrick Martin to the Green Bay Packers, according to a league source.
The terms of the compensation haven't been disclosed, but it's likely a 2010 late-round conditional draft pick.
Martin had a strong training camp and preseason, but wasn't slated for much playing time in Baltimore.
He intercepted a pass this preseason.
An athletic former sixth-round draft pick from Wyoming, Martin drew praise from Ravens coach John Harbaugh for his consistency with Harbaugh predicting he had a good chance to make the 53-man roster.
Martin also operates as a gunner on the punt team.
He was sidelined last season on injured reserve, undergoing surgery to repair a torn labrum.

The Green Bay Packers were looking for a young backup to Aaron Rodgers in last year’s draft and the one they were not counting on has won out again.
This time it cost Brian Brohm a spot on the roster.
Multiple league sources indicate that the Packers will place Brohm on waivers. The second-round pick from Louisville a year ago struggled in preseason, and was beaten out for the No. 2 job last year by Matt Flynn, a seventh-round pick from LSU in 2008.
In a final effort, Brohm completed 20-of-28 passes Thursday night at Tennessee for 154 yards. He was not picked off and didn’t throw for a score in directing the offense to one touchdown and two field goals. But it was mostly short stuff that he threw.
He finished preseason 39-for-62 for 300 yards with no touchdowns, three interceptions and a passer rating of 54.5. His 4.8 yards per attempt is indicative of the struggles he had.
The Packers have been rumored to be in the market for a quarterback. It was thought they might make a play for Kevin O’Connell after he was cut loose in New England, but they did not make a claim for him. Luke McCown has been mentioned as a possibility but indications are he will remain in Tampa Bay. Green Bay investigated signing Michael Vick.
Green Bay will now likely explore options for a third quarterback, and that could include bringing Brohm back as a member of the practice squad.

Smith, Martin among Packers' cuts
In a borderline stunning move, safety Anthony Smith was among the 18 players the Packers waived.
Receiver Ruvell Martin also is gone, beaten out by Brett Swain for the No. 5 spot.
Here's the rest of the list: wide receiver Jake Allen, quarterback Brian Brohm, cornerback Trevor Ford, guard/tackle Andrew Hartline, wide receiver Kole Heckendorf, linebacker Danny Lansanah, running back Kregg Lumpkin, defensive end Alfred Malone, Martin, tackle Jamon Meredith, nose tackle Dean Muhtadi, linebacker Cyril Obiozor, cornerback Joe Porter, tackle Dane Randolph, Smith, running back Tyrell Sutton, defensive end Ronald Talley and nose tackle Anthony Toribio.
Defensive end Justin Harrell, cornerback Pat Lee, tight end Evan Moore and safety Charlie Peprah were placed on injured reserve. Like Peprah, Moore likely will be waived with an injury settlement.
